Former Shinhan Card Executive Achieves Lifelong Goal through Bitcoin Investments
Han Jeong-su, CEO of Yeondo Company, has stepped down from his role at Shinhan Card after achieving remarkable success through his investments in Bitcoin. The 35-year-old entrepreneur joined Shinhan Card immediately after completing his military service and began investing during his freshman year at Korea University's Business School.
Han's investment journey was marked by a significant turning point in 2018, when he re-evaluated his priorities and recognized the potential of investing to change his life. He started reading extensively and studying various financial instruments, including stocks and cryptocurrencies.
The CEO began buying Bitcoin from 2018, convinced that it would continue to grow in value. Although he experienced a significant drop in returns over two years, Han saw an opportunity during the COVID-19 pandemic and made bold bets on cryptocurrency. His predictions have been vindicated as the value of his investments has surged.
Han emphasized the importance of decentralization in Bitcoin's inherent value, allowing individuals to store and transfer assets without relying on central authorities. He also highlighted the advantages of Bitcoin over traditional assets like gold, which is subject to counterfeiting risks and incurs storage costs.
